... Read moreFrom my experience managing acid reflux, incorporating warm water into your daily routine can be surprisingly helpful. Drinking warm water, especially before meals, helps stimulate digestion and can ease the discomfort of acid reflux caused by low stomach acid. I found that combining warm water with a teaspoon of apple cider vinegar boosts stomach acid levels, improving digestion and reducing reflux episodes. Aside from warm water, certain natural ingredients have been essential in my journey to ease acid reflux symptoms. For example, pickle juice acts as a quick and effective remedy because it helps raise stomach acid, which keeps food moving smoothly through the digestive tract. I typically take 1-2 tablespoons before meals to calm burning sensations. Aloe vera juice is another favorite; drinking small amounts before eating coats and soothes the esophagus, minimizing irritation. I also use slippery elm supplements to protect and heal the upper gastrointestinal lining, which has made a noticeable difference in reducing reflux frequency. DGL licorice supplements contributed to strengthening the valve that prevents stomach acid from rising, offering me longer-lasting relief. Ginger tea is another ally in my routine. Its natural properties support digestion and reduce pressure and bloating, which often trigger reflux. I usually drink ginger tea after meals to keep my stomach comfortable. The key advice I learned is to avoid antacids regularly because they can shut down natural digestion processes, which may make reflux worse over time. Instead, these holistic methods aim to support your body’s digestive function naturally. Overall, combining warm water with these natural remedies and making mindful lifestyle choices has been a game changer for managing acid reflux effectively and gently.
